Williamsburg Ghost 111 Kent Comes Back from the Dead

We might finally be able to take down the wanted posters for one of Williamsburg's most notorious missing buildings, 111 Kent. It's hardly been seen since the summer of 2009, but maybe it didn't want to miss the party at neighbors Edge and Northside Piers. Brownstoner noticed that the project changed hands last week, selling to the Garrison Investment Group for $43,635,540.69. Which seems like a particularly mind-blowing sum for a project that's not close to done. Originally, it was planned as a collection of $575,000 to $2.5 million units, but we heard a rumor a few months ago that the place would go rental once construction was done. At the time there didn't seem to be enough progress at the site to mention it, but hey, times change!
